ทรัพยากร watermark
ระบุรูปภาพที่แสดงระหว่างการเล่นวิดีโอของช่องที่ระบุ นอกจากนี้ คุณยังสามารถระบุแชแนลเป้าหมายที่ภาพจะลิงก์ไป รวมถึงรายละเอียดการกำหนดเวลาที่กำหนดว่าลายน้ำจะปรากฏระหว่างเล่นวิดีโอเมื่อใดและระยะเวลาที่จะแสดง
วิธีการ
API รองรับเมธอดต่อไปนี้สำหรับทรัพยากร watermarks
รายการ
- ตั้งค่า
- อัปโหลดรูปภาพลายน้ำไปยัง YouTube และตั้งค่าสำหรับช่อง
- ยกเลิกการตั้งค่า
- ลบรูปภาพลายน้ำของช่อง ลองใช้เลย
การนำเสนอทรัพยากร
โครงสร้าง JSON ด้านล่างแสดงรูปแบบของทรัพยากร watermarks
ดังนี้
{ "timing": { "type": string, "offsetMs": unsigned long, "durationMs": unsigned long }, "position": { "type": string, "cornerPosition": string }, "imageUrl": string, "imageBytes": bytes, "targetChannelId": string }
พร็อพเพอร์ตี้
ตารางต่อไปนี้จะกำหนดพร็อพเพอร์ตี้ที่ปรากฏในทรัพยากรนี้
พร็อพเพอร์ตี้ | |
---|---|
timing |
object ออบเจ็กต์ timing สรุปข้อมูลเกี่ยวกับเวลาระหว่างการเล่นวิดีโอเมื่อรูปภาพลายน้ำของช่องปรากฏขึ้น |
timing.type |
string วิธีการกำหนดเวลาที่กำหนดว่ารูปภาพลายน้ำจะปรากฏระหว่างการเล่นวิดีโอเมื่อใด หากค่าเป็น offsetFromStart ช่อง offsetMs จะแสดงค่าออฟเซ็ตจากจุดเริ่มต้นของวิดีโอ หากค่าเป็น offsetFromEnd ช่อง offsetMs จะแทนค่าออฟเซ็ตจากช่วงท้ายของวิดีโอ |
timing.offsetMs |
unsigned long การชดเชยเวลาที่ระบุเป็นมิลลิวินาที ซึ่งกำหนดเวลาที่รายการที่โปรโมตจะปรากฏระหว่างการเล่นวิดีโอ ค่าของพร็อพเพอร์ตี้ type จะเป็นตัวกำหนดว่าออฟเซ็ตดังกล่าววัดจากจุดเริ่มต้นหรือจุดสิ้นสุดของวิดีโอ |
timing.durationMs |
unsigned long ระยะเวลาในหน่วยมิลลิวินาทีที่รูปภาพลายน้ำควรแสดง |
position |
object ออบเจ็กต์ position สรุปข้อมูลเกี่ยวกับตำแหน่งเชิงพื้นที่ภายในวิดีโอที่รูปภาพลายน้ำจะปรากฏ |
position.type |
string รูปแบบการจัดตำแหน่งของรายการที่โปรโมตในโปรแกรมเล่นวิดีโอ ค่าที่ถูกต้องสำหรับพร็อพเพอร์ตี้นี้มีดังนี้
|
position.cornerPosition |
string มุมของโปรแกรมเล่นที่รายการที่โปรโมตจะปรากฏ รายการนี้จะปรากฏที่มุมขวาบนของโปรแกรมเล่นเสมอ ค่าที่ถูกต้องสำหรับพร็อพเพอร์ตี้นี้ ได้แก่
|
imageUrl |
string URL สำหรับรูปภาพลายน้ำของช่อง YouTube จะสร้าง URL นี้และส่งคืนใน API การตอบกลับคำขอ watermark.set |
imageBytes |
bytes ขนาดของรูปภาพลายน้ำในหน่วยไบต์ |
targetChannelId |
string รหัสช่อง YouTube ของช่องที่ลิงก์รูปภาพลายน้ำ |